So, you think
you might like to become a member of the Vancouver
Canucks Booster Club. Cool, we'd love to have you as a
member. Of course if you would rather know "What's
in it for me?", here's what members receive:
Our newsletter Two Points with
its articles on the Canucks and the booster club
as well as contests, hockey pool standings,
birthday lists, fan mail and coming events.
An
opportunity to attend exclusive booster club events which are only open to
members and their guests (we have plenty of
fun and you may even pick up a Canuck souvenir or
two).
An
exclusive membership card (hey, it has your
name on it and it's even laminated).
An official booster club
pin that looks a lot like the picture on the
right (except way cooler).
A
chance to get in on our regular season and
playoff hockey pools (the competition is
pretty fierce for the annual bragging rights that
come with winning this thing -- oh, yeah, there's
some cash prizes too).
Details
on the annual NHLBC Convention every August (if you
want to attend this party, you must be a member
of an associated fan club).
Volunteer
opportunities, including the ever popular game
night handouts (the cheapest way to see the
Canucks in person).
A
feeling of satisfaction knowing that for each
person who joins the Vancouver Canucks Booster
Club, one dollar is donated to minor hockey in
British Columbia. Where the money goes is based
on where our members are from. If you live in
British Columbia, you could be responsible for a
donation being sent to your area.
An
opportunity to vote for the annual Vancouver
Canuck Unsung Hero Award. Only adult members of the
Vancouver Canucks Booster Club get to vote on
this award.
